當前位置: 首頁> 最新文章列表> ECS雲服務器上快速搭建PHP環境全攻略

ECS雲服務器上快速搭建PHP環境全攻略

gitbox 2025-06-24

ECS簡介

在搭建PHP開發環境之前,首先需要了解ECS的概念。 ECS,即彈性計算服務(Elastic Compute Service),是雲計算的一種基礎設施,提供彈性且可擴展的計算資源。借助ECS,用戶能夠按需部署和管理雲服務器,打造高效的PHP應用運行環境。

準備工作

搭建PHP環境前,需完成相關準備,包括選擇適合的ECS配置,確認擁有必要的權限和訪問資格。推薦操作系統有CentOS、Ubuntu及Debian等,這些系統對PHP支持良好。

創建ECS實例

登錄雲服務商控制台,按以下步驟創建ECS實例:

 1. 選擇操作系統及版本
2. 選擇實例類型(CPU與內存)
3. 配置網絡及安全組
4. 選擇存儲容量
5. 設置登錄憑證(用戶名和密碼)
6. 創建並啟動實例

安裝PHP環境

成功創建實例後,使用SSH登錄服務器,開始安裝PHP及其相關組件。

更新系統

安裝軟件前,先更新系統以保證安全穩定:

 sudo apt update
sudo apt upgrade

安裝必要組件

PHP環境需搭配Web服務器,常用Apache或Nginx。此處以Apache為例:

 sudo apt install apache2

安裝PHP

接著安裝PHP及常用模塊:

 sudo apt install php libapache2-mod-php php-mysql

驗證安裝

安裝完成後,創建PHP信息頁面以確認PHP運行正常。執行命令:

 echo "<?php phpinfo(); ?>" > /var/www/html/info.php

然後在瀏覽器輸入http://您的ECS公共IP/info.php 查看PHP配置信息。

配置防火牆

為確保服務器安全,配置防火牆開放HTTP和HTTPS端口:

 sudo ufw allow 'Apache Full'

後續步驟

完成以上配置後,您的PHP環境已基本搭建成功。您可以根據實際需求安裝數據庫(如MySQL或MariaDB)及其他PHP擴展,提升應用功能和性能。

總結

本文詳細介紹瞭如何在ECS雲服務器上搭建PHP環境,適合開發新項目或遷移現有應用。通過靈活配置與擴展,ECS為您的PHP項目提供了可靠、高效的基礎設施支持。